Tuition and fee rates are generally based on residency classification , guarantee group, college/school/program or area of study, type of degree and number of credit hours. Please note that undergraduate out-of-state and international tuition is a flat rate for 1–18 credit hours in fall and spring.

  7. At the Department of Integrative Physiology we study organisms as functioning systems of molecules, cells, tissues, and organs. This emphasis on whole-body function, and its applications to human health and disease, has made Integrative Physiology the largest undergraduate major at CU-Boulder.
